Title: Recovery Support Specialist

Major Duties:
Provides support for individuals with addiction and in recovery from substance use disorders (SUD). Provides education around social skills development and drug free social activities, life skills, relapse prevention, employment preparation, money management, health and wellness and family reunification.

Attends multi-disciplinary team meetings and follows up on service delivery by providers external to the treatment program to ensure communication and coordination of services

Contact client who has unexcused absences from the program and appointments. Monitors critical off-site services such as appointment to re­ engage them and promote recovery efforts

Provides training in the development of life skills necessary to achieve and maintain recovery

Participates in discharge planning

Document contact in compliance in the Electronic Health Records system on the clients Plan of Care

Locate and coordinate services and resources to resolve a client's crisis

Must understand the DSM-5 and ASAM criteria for the purpose of counseling clients on recovery evidenced based models
Knowledgeable of the Department of Behavioral Health, Chapter 63 and regulation of the
District of Columbia, Federal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ration
(SAMHSA) guidance
Attend on-site and off-site meetings and trainings to improve skills and knowledge of best practices?

Provide minimum of 4.5 billable hours of services daily.

Specific Duties and Responsibilities:
Serves as the co-facilitator to the Addiction Counselor
Facilitates group training sessions on the life skills and specialty groups.

Minimum Qualifications:
The Recovery Support Specialist is an entry level individual who can use their life experiences to help others in treatment and recovery. GED or high school diploma, two (2) years of relevant experience, qualifying full-time equivalent experience in human service delivery who demonstrates skills in developing positive and productive community relationships and the ability to negotiate complex service systems to obtain needed services and resources for the client.
